  • Aravind Asok wrote:

    March 24, 2020 - A gorgeous BDX style wine with new world flair. Cinnamon, spice, cedar, earth, blackberry...very expressive. On the palate, dense earth, spice, blackberry and sweet red cherry, with well-integrated toasty oak. Attenuated, but finely grained tannin on the juicy finish. A modern-in-style, but wonderfully elegant wine.

  • kmadamskkz Likes this wine: 92 points

    November 16, 2018 - Dark purple color, with aromas of blackberry, dried dark fruit, and cedar box. Flavors of blackberry, dried currants, cinnamon with white pepper and a little espresso and dark chocolate finish. Nice balance of fruit, body, acidity, soft tannin, and intensity. Very good wine that will last several more years, but no reason to wait, this is peaked out.

  • bluepeter2020@outlook.com Likes this wine: 90 points

    October 10, 2018 - Ripe blackberry dominates in the aroma and on the palette. Medium body with a medium finish. Paired well with duck and surprisingly well with seafood in a hearty sauce. Drinking well right now but should not be held much longer.

  • kmadamskkz Likes this wine: 89 points

    August 26, 2018 - Dark purple color, almost a little inky. Modest aromas of cocoa, spice, and eucalyptus. Medium bodied with flavors of black raspberry, sweet dark chocolate and pomegranate syrup. The flavors are delicious, but the dark color and medium bodied nature are contrary to the big flavors and so it's a little discordant, it comes off flat or a little diluted. A good wine, a delicious drink, but not great. nice acidity should hold this wine for several years
